I've been playing Wild Rift the last few days. It took a little getting use to, but the controls are ok. Game last about 15-25 minutes.

It feels like about 30% of my games have been one sided stomps with a quick surrender.

Other games seem very close, and you can throw at any time with how long the death timers quickly get.

Damage is way more optimal than tanking.

Dragons are kinda important, but Baron is very important and if you aren't too far behind can almost guarantee a win.
